Professional Development for Rural Teachers
This funding initiative is prominently aimed at enhancing the skills and competencies of rural teachers through professional development opportunities tailored to the unique challenges faced in remote educational settings. Unlike general teacher development initiatives, this funding specifically excludes support for basic classroom material purchases or standard training programs that do not address the rural context. This focus on tailored development is rooted in the recognition that rural educators often deal with specific classroom dynamics that require innovative pedagogical approaches.
The rising emphasis on culturally responsive pedagogy and innovative teaching strategies reflects a broader trend in educational funding, prioritizing programs that directly address the particular needs of rural educators. Data indicates that targeted professional development can lead to a remarkable increase in teacher retention rates, which is a significant concern in many rural districts. For instance, a recent funding initiative allowed teachers in a remote area to engage in specialized training in culturally relevant teaching methods that led to a notable improvement in student engagement and academic success.
In another use case, a rural school district facilitated a series of workshops on innovative instructional strategies designed to engage students in STEM courses, ultimately resulting in enhanced student performance and fostering interest in technology careers. Such targeted professional development not only improves instructional quality but also contributes to creating a more stable teaching environment.
Eligible applicants for this funding must be educational institutions that demonstrate a firm commitment to providing professional development tailored to the unique challenges of rural teaching. Schools that seek funding for generic materials or that do not have a clear plan for addressing specific pedagogical needs may find themselves ineligible.
As demand for customized professional development grows, capacity requirements are evolving to include the development of comprehensive training programs that integrate community-specific needs. Schools must adequately assess their resource capacity to implement approved programs, including ensuring access to relevant materials and expert facilitators. Common pitfalls occur when institutions fail to provide adequate follow-up and support for teachers post-training, as ongoing professional growth is essential for translating skills into classroom practice.
